军浩软件日志,一家优质百科知识收集与分享的网站

MySQL创建数据库并设置字符集,小白必看,手把手教你绝绝子!

热血传奇屏蔽玩家2025-04-03 01:03:341
MySQL创建数据库并设置字符集,小白必看,手把手教你绝绝子!

在数据处理的世界里,MySQL作为最流行的开源关系型数据库管理系统之一,其重要性不言而喻。然而,对于初学者来说,如何创建一个数据库并正确设置字符集却是一大挑战。 本文将带你深入了解MySQL数据库的创建过程,以及如何设置合适的字符集,让你从此告别编码问题,轻松上手数据库管理! 不论你是编程新手还是老鸟,这篇文章都能让你受益匪浅,建议收藏!

一、MySQL数据库入门,你真的了解它吗?

MySQL是一个广泛使用的开源关系型数据库管理系统,以其高性能、高可靠性、易于使用等特点受到开发者的青睐。 在开始创建数据库之前,我们需要先了解一下MySQL的基本概念。


数据库(Database):数据库是按照数据结构来组织、存储和管理数据的仓库。在MySQL中,一个数据库可以包含多个表,每个表又可以包含多个字段和记录。:
表(Table):表是数据库中的基本单位,用于存储数据。
字段(Field):字段是表中的列,用于定义数据的类型。
记录(Record):记录是表中的行,用于存储具体的数据。


了解了这些基本概念之后,我们就可以开始学习如何在MySQL中创建数据库了。

二、MySQL创建数据库,简单几步轻松搞定!

创建数据库的过程其实非常简单,只需要几行SQL语句就可以完成。下面我们就来一步步操作:


步骤1:登录MySQL服务器
首先,你需要登录到MySQL服务器。打开命令行工具,输入以下命令:
``` mysql -u root -p ``` 然后输入你的密码,成功登录后你会看到MySQL的命令行提示符。


步骤2:创建数据库
在MySQL命令行中,输入以下命令来创建一个新的数据库:
``` CREATE DATABASE mydatabase; ``` 这里的`mydatabase`是你想要创建的数据库名称,你可以根据自己的需求更改这个名字。


步骤3:查看已创建的数据库
如果你想确认数据库是否创建成功,可以输入以下命令来查看所有数据库:
``` SHOW DATABASES; ``` 你会在列表中看到刚刚创建的`mydatabase`。


以上就是创建数据库的基本步骤,是不是很简单呢?

三、设置字符集,解决乱码问题的关键一步!

在创建数据库时,设置正确的字符集是非常重要的,它可以避免在插入或查询数据时出现乱码问题。下面我们就来看看如何设置字符集:


步骤1:查看当前字符集
在MySQL命令行中,输入以下命令来查看当前数据库的字符集:
``` SHOW VARIABLES LIKE 'character_set_database'; ``` 这将显示当前数据库的默认字符集。


步骤2:创建数据库时指定字符集
如果你在创建数据库时就想指定字符集,可以在`CREATE DATABASE`语句后面加上`CHARACTER SET`和`COLLATE`选项。例如,如果你想创建一个使用UTF-8字符集的数据库,可以输入:
``` CREATE DATABASE mydatabase C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ci; ``` 这里,`utf8mb4`是字符集,`utf8mb4_unicode_ci`是排序规则。`utf8mb4`支持更多的字符,包括表情符号,是目前推荐的字符集。


步骤3:修改现有数据库的字符集
如果你已经有一个数据库,并且想修改它的字符集,可以使用`ALTER DATABASE`语句。例如:
``` ALTER DATABASE mydatabase C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ci; ``` 执行完这条命令后,数据库的字符集就会被修改为指定的值。


通过以上步骤,你就可以轻松地设置数据库的字符集,避免乱码问题了。

四、实战演练,一起动手创建数据库吧!

理论学习之后,最重要的是实践。现在,让我们一起来动手创建一个数据库,并设置合适的字符集。


实战步骤:
1. 打开命令行工具,输入`mysql -u root -p`登录MySQL服务器。
2. 输入`CREATE DATABASE testdb C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ci;`创建一个名为`testdb`的数据库,并设置字符集为`utf8mb4`。
3. 输入`SHOW DATABASES;`查看所有数据库,确认`testdb`已经成功创建。
4. 输入`USE testdb;`选择刚刚创建的数据库。
5. 输入`SHOW VARIABLES LIKE 'character_set_database';`查看当前数据库的字符集,确认字符集设置正确。


恭喜你,你已经成功创建了一个数据库并设置了字符集!

总结:MySQL创建数据库并设置字符集,你学会了吗?

通过这篇文章,相信大家已经掌握了如何在MySQL中创建数据库并设置字符集的方法。 不管你是编程新手还是有一定经验的开发者,这些基础知识都是非常有用的。希望这篇文章能帮助你在数据库管理的道路上更进一步! 如果你有任何疑问或建议,欢迎在评论区留言,我们一起交流探讨!

更多相关百科常识